Paper Coffee Filters or reusable Filters
Paper coffee filters are the most widely used filters. There are reusable filters available that do not affect the coffee taste.
Melitta Paper Filters are easy to use and don't require a clean up. They might leave a slight paper taste. Price for 100 extra strength cone filters is about $13. These should fit Melitta, Krups, Braun and other coffee makers that use a No. 2 size cone filter.
Bunn Paper Filters fit all 8 and 10 cup coffee brewers. Filters are made of special paper to preserve the coffee flavor. 100 filters cost about $12.75. Swiss Gold Filters are quality filters coated with 23 karat gold. They are expensive but last a long time and will not affect the coffee taste. Price is about $18 for a No. 2 filter and about $21 for a No. 4 filter. Braun Universal Gold Screen Filters are reusable and fit all No. 4 cone coffee makers. They last a long time and are dishwasher safe. Price is about $10.
Krups Gold Tone Filters fit 10 and 12 cup coffee maker models. They preserve the coffee flavor. Price is about $13. Cloth Filters are made from cotton and are available in the same size as paper filters. After use just rinse them out. Price is about $4.25.
